
The Learning Technology Center is a faculty technology development and support center with dedicated staff and student assistants to serve the instructional technology needs of the faculty and instructional staff both in the classroom and in online courses.
The mission of LTC is to provide consultation and production assistance to teaching faculty and staff on incorporating appropriate technology in their courses to enhance learning. The LTC manages the web-based Course Management System, currently Desire2Learn for campus web enhanced, hybrid and online courses. Exploration and experimentation with emerging technology with the potential of affecting positive impact in teaching and learning are also primary activities of the center.
